Buying Guide for the Best USB Computer Monitors

Choosing the right USB computer monitor can significantly enhance your computing experience, whether for work, gaming, or general use. The key is to understand the various specifications and how they align with your specific needs. By focusing on the right specs, you can ensure that you get a monitor that offers the best performance and features for your requirements.
Screen SizeScreen size refers to the diagonal measurement of the monitor's display area. This spec is important because it affects how much screen real estate you have for your tasks. Smaller screens (under 24 inches) are typically more portable and suitable for basic tasks like browsing and document editing. Medium-sized screens (24-27 inches) offer a good balance for productivity and entertainment. Larger screens (over 27 inches) provide an immersive experience, ideal for gaming, design work, and multitasking. Choose a size that fits your desk space and meets your usage needs.
ResolutionResolution indicates the number of pixels on the screen, affecting the clarity and detail of the display. Higher resolutions (like 4K) provide sharper images and are great for detailed work and high-definition content. Full HD (1080p) is sufficient for most users, offering a good balance between quality and performance. Lower resolutions (below 1080p) are generally less desirable unless you need a budget-friendly option. Consider what you will be using the monitor for; higher resolutions are better for graphic design, video editing, and gaming, while 1080p is adequate for general use.
Refresh RateRefresh rate, measured in Hertz (Hz), indicates how many times per second the screen updates its image. This spec is crucial for smooth visuals, especially in gaming and video playback. Standard monitors have a 60Hz refresh rate, which is fine for everyday tasks. For gaming, a higher refresh rate (120Hz, 144Hz, or even 240Hz) can provide a more fluid and responsive experience. If you're a gamer or work with fast-moving visuals, opt for a higher refresh rate. For general use, 60Hz is usually sufficient.
USB ConnectivityUSB connectivity refers to the types and number of USB ports available on the monitor. This is important for connecting peripherals like keyboards, mice, and storage devices directly to the monitor, reducing cable clutter. Look for monitors with USB-C ports if you need fast data transfer and power delivery, especially useful for laptops. USB 3.0 ports are also beneficial for faster data transfer compared to USB 2.0. Consider your peripheral needs and choose a monitor with the appropriate number and type of USB ports.
Panel TypePanel type affects the display's color accuracy, viewing angles, and response time. The main types are IPS (In-Plane Switching), TN (Twisted Nematic), and VA (Vertical Alignment). IPS panels offer the best color accuracy and wide viewing angles, making them ideal for graphic design and professional work. TN panels have faster response times, which are better for gaming, but poorer color reproduction and viewing angles. VA panels provide good contrast and color depth, suitable for general use and media consumption. Choose a panel type based on your primary use case.
BrightnessBrightness, measured in nits, determines how well the screen can be seen in different lighting conditions. Higher brightness levels are important for well-lit environments and can enhance visibility and color vibrancy. Monitors with 250-350 nits are generally sufficient for most indoor settings. For bright rooms or outdoor use, consider monitors with 400 nits or higher. Assess your typical lighting conditions and choose a brightness level that ensures comfortable viewing.
Response TimeResponse time, measured in milliseconds (ms), indicates how quickly a pixel can change from one color to another. This spec is crucial for reducing motion blur in fast-moving images, important for gaming and video playback. Lower response times (1-5ms) are better for gaming, providing smoother and clearer visuals. For general use, a response time of up to 10ms is usually acceptable. If you're a gamer or work with fast-paced content, prioritize a lower response time.
ErgonomicsErgonomics refers to the monitor's adjustability features, such as tilt, swivel, height adjustment, and pivot. These features are important for ensuring a comfortable viewing position, reducing strain on your neck and eyes. Monitors with good ergonomic options allow you to customize the setup to your preferred posture. If you spend long hours in front of the screen, look for monitors with comprehensive ergonomic adjustments to enhance comfort and productivity.
